WNBA Draft
When: Monday, 6 p.m.
Where: New York City
TV: ESPN
Rounds: three
First overall pick: Atlanta
Story line: Indiana has the No. 2, 4, 6 and 10 overall selections.
Lynx selections (4): First round, eighth overall; second round, 13th and 22nd; third round, 28th.
Top prospects: Rhyne Howard, G, Kentucky; NaLyssa Smith, F, Baylor; Shakira Austin, C, Mississippi; Nyara Sabally, C/F, Oregon; Elissa Cunane, C, North Carolina State; Emily Engstler, F, Louisville; Rae Burrell, G/F, Tennessee.
